I left my lights on one night and had to recharge my battery the next day. It started right up, always does... no pumping the gas, etc. I drove it approximately 22 miles and got out to do an errand. When I got back in the car, it would turn but not start. I took it to a shop and they had new keys programmed for it. That's not it... I don't know what's wrong with it.
